KANPUR, Feb. 13 -- A local court in Uttar Pradesh's Kanpur on Thursday granted bail to 26-year-old Shivam Mishra, the son of a local tobacco baron KK Mishra, in connection with the Lamborghini crash that left three people injured on VIP Road in the city on February 8. According to police, Mishra was arrested from a private hospital in the city on Thursday, after travelling from Delhi for treatment. He was produced before the court of the additional chief judicial magistrate around 10am, seeking 14-days judicial custody, however, the court rejected the plea and granted him bail.
